Acute lymphadenosis compared with acute lymphatic leukemia, Part II - Hematologic studies.

Publication Details

Arch. Int. Med., 32, 82-112. 1923 CE.

Downey characterized reactive lymphocytes, usually associated with viral illnesses, such as Epstein-Barr virus, but which can also be caused by drug reactions or other pathogens. He classified the cells into type 1, type 2, and type 3. They were later called "Downey cells".
